NHS doctor is charged with ‘multiple counts of inviting support for Hamas’

An NHS doctor has been charged with multiple counts of inviting support for Hamas

Dr Rahmeh Aladwan, 31, from Pilning, South Gloucestershire, was detained at home by the Metropolitan Police on Thursday for breaching bail after previous arrests. 

She was taken to a central London police station where she was charged with four counts of inviting support for a proscribed organisation. 

This related to comments or other material posted online. 

She was also accused of using threatening, abusive or insulting words to stir up racial hatred and publishing or distributing written material to do the same. 

Aladwan was remanded in custody and will appear at Westminster Magistrates’ Court on Friday.
